As a Behavior Modification Assistant (BMA) you will be responsible for supporting individuals who are in our short- and long-term housing program. These individuals may have intellectual disabilities, mental illness, brain injury, and other emotional, behavioral, medical complexities. In this position you will ensure the people we serve achieve their highest quality of life and personal growth! You will do this by: • Assisting in assessing individual's needs by performing direct care duties • Developing and implementing residential and habilitation support plans with goals and methods. • Evaluating and documenting out-comes, maintaining or modifying the plans and performing related work as required. • Respond therapeutically using de-escalation strategies and positive behavior supports to individuals with challenging behaviors. • Site: Dakota Crisis • Town: Burnsville, MN • Rural/Urban Setting: Urban • EASE Level: 4 • Staffing Level: 4:3; 4:1; 24-hour awake • Age Range: 18 years and older • Diagnoses: ID; autism; mental health diagnoses including but not limited to: schizophrenia, schizoaffective disorder, bipolar disorder, borderline personality disorder, depression, anxiety, PTSD *Site description narratives are subject to change at any time as individuals residing in the home or their level of care required may change.
